mmc: sdhci: Introduce max_timeout_count variable in sdhci_host



Introduce max_timeout_count variable in the sdhci_host structure
and use in timeout calculation. By default its set to 0xE
(max timeout register value as per SDHC spec). But at the same time
vendors drivers can update it if they support different max timeout
register value than 0xE.
